The author argues that the current excitement around Artificial Intelligence mirrors the dot-com bubble of the late 1990s. They suggest that many AI companies are overvalued and lack sustainable business models, similar to the speculative investments seen during the dot-com era. This perspective implies a potential market correction for AI companies that do not demonstrate clear profitability and utility. AI
